黑狐家游戏

负载均衡的定义是什么,深入解析负载均衡,优化资源分配,保障系统稳定运行

欧气 0 0

本文目录导读:

  1. 负载均衡的定义
  2. 负载均衡的原理
  3. 负载均衡的应用场景
  4. 负载均衡的优势

随着互联网的飞速发展,企业对信息系统性能和稳定性的要求越来越高,为了满足这一需求,负载均衡技术应运而生,负载均衡是指将请求分发到多个服务器上,以实现资源的合理分配和优化,从而提高系统整体性能和可靠性,本文将从负载均衡的定义、原理、应用场景等方面进行详细解析。

负载均衡的定义

负载均衡(Load Balancing)是一种将请求分配到多个服务器上的技术,旨在提高系统性能、可靠性和可用性,通过负载均衡,可以将请求均匀地分发到多个服务器上,从而降低单个服务器的负载压力,提高系统的整体性能,负载均衡技术广泛应用于各种场景,如网站、游戏、大数据、云计算等。

负载均衡的原理

1、轮询算法:将请求按照一定顺序轮流分配到各个服务器上,轮询算法简单易实现,但可能导致某些服务器负载过高,而其他服务器负载过低。

2、随机算法:将请求随机分配到各个服务器上,随机算法在一定程度上避免了轮询算法的缺点,但可能存在服务器负载不均的问题。

负载均衡的定义是什么,深入解析负载均衡,优化资源分配,保障系统稳定运行

图片来源于网络,如有侵权联系删除

3、基于权重的算法:根据服务器性能、负载等因素,为每个服务器分配不同的权重,权重较高的服务器将承担更多的请求,从而实现负载均衡。

4、基于IP哈希算法:根据请求的IP地址,将请求分配到同一服务器上,这种方式适用于需要会话保持的场景。

5、基于请求内容算法:根据请求的内容,将请求分配到不同的服务器上,这种方式适用于需要处理不同类型请求的场景。

负载均衡的应用场景

1、网站应用:通过负载均衡技术,可以将请求分发到多个服务器上,提高网站访问速度和稳定性。

2、游戏服务器:游戏服务器通常需要处理大量并发请求,负载均衡技术可以帮助游戏服务器高效地处理请求,降低延迟。

负载均衡的定义是什么,深入解析负载均衡,优化资源分配,保障系统稳定运行

图片来源于网络,如有侵权联系删除

3、大数据处理:大数据处理场景中,负载均衡技术可以将数据处理任务分配到多个服务器上,提高数据处理速度。

4、云计算:负载均衡技术可以帮助云计算平台实现资源的动态分配,提高资源利用率。

5、物联网:在物联网场景中,负载均衡技术可以实现对设备请求的合理分配,提高设备响应速度。

负载均衡的优势

1、提高系统性能:通过将请求分配到多个服务器上,负载均衡技术可以提高系统整体性能。

2、提高可靠性:负载均衡可以将请求分散到多个服务器上,降低单个服务器故障对系统的影响。

负载均衡的定义是什么,深入解析负载均衡,优化资源分配,保障系统稳定运行

图片来源于网络,如有侵权联系删除

3、提高可用性:在服务器故障的情况下,负载均衡技术可以将请求自动切换到其他正常服务器,保证系统可用性。

4、降低运维成本:负载均衡技术可以简化系统架构,降低运维成本。

负载均衡技术是一种优化资源分配、提高系统性能和可靠性的重要手段,在互联网时代,负载均衡技术得到了广泛应用,通过对负载均衡原理、应用场景和优势的深入解析,有助于我们更好地理解和应用负载均衡技术,为企业和个人提供更加稳定、高效的服务。

标签: #负载均衡的定义

黑狐家游戏
  • 评论列表

留言评论